Silver tetradrachma from Syracuse (obverse: a goddess with dolphins), 5th-4th century BC. Syracuse, on the island of Sicily, was a city state founded by Ancient Greeks from Corinth and Tenea in the 8th century BC. Found in the collection of the State Hermitage, St Petersburg

This print showcases a remarkable silver tetradrachma from Syracuse, dating back to the 5th-4th century BC. The obverse side of this ancient coin features an enchanting depiction of a goddess accompanied by graceful dolphins. Syracuse, situated on the picturesque island of Sicily, was established as a city-state by Ancient Greeks hailing from Corinth and Tenea during the 8th century BC. Currently housed in the prestigious State Hermitage collection in St Petersburg, this artifact holds immense historical significance. Its intricate design and craftsmanship serve as a testament to the rich cultural heritage of both Greece and Sicily. The image beautifully captures various elements that make this coin truly exceptional. From its animal motifs to religious symbolism, every detail tells a story about ancient beliefs and practices. The profile view emphasizes the goddess's divine presence while highlighting her association with dolphins—a symbol often linked to protection and guidance at sea.
